What kind of tractor can i buy for around $1000 that has a live PTO and a 3pt system? I know everyone says for the price of a ford 2n,8n,9n you spend a few more hunderd and you can get a bigger tractor with more hp. But im stuck between a rock and a hardplace here. I dont own very much land i own 6 acres at this new house we just moved into and i plan on cutting trees down and makeing a little food plot that is about 1 acre and i have about 5 acres of feild at our other house that we are trying to sell. SO i wanted to plant another food plot there incase it dosent sell right away so i can hunt it. I am also on a very tight income. SO $1000 is almost as much as i can go right now.
